Update value len limit,add checks on leaf addition
Update value length limit to 2^16-1, add checks on leaf addition for key & value length.

// checkKeyValueLen checks the key length and value length. This method is used
|
||||
// when adding single leafs and also when adding a batch. The limits of lengths
|
||||
// used are derived from the encoding of tree dumps: 1 byte to define the
|
||||
// length of the keys (2^8-1 bytes length)), and 2 bytes to define the length
|
||||
// of the values (2^16-1 bytes length).
|
||||
func checkKeyValueLen(k, v []byte) error {
|
||||
if len(k) > maxUint8 {
|
||||
return fmt.Errorf("len(k)=%v, can not be bigger than %v",
|
||||
len(k), maxUint8)
|
||||
}
|
||||
if len(v) > maxUint16 {
|
||||
return fmt.Errorf("len(v)=%v, can not be bigger than %v",
|
||||
len(v), maxUint16)
|
||||
}
|
||||
return nil
|
||||
}
